Chipotle queso is a processed cheese product made by melting a blend of pasteurized prepared Mexican-style cheese with cream, water, diced roasted green chiles, modified food starch, and seasonings, then canning it for shelf stability. The ingredient list on retail packaging lists pasteurized milk, cheese cultures, cream, modified food starch as a thickener, and salt and spice solids, which combine into the smooth, mild dip served in restaurants.
